Wednesday, 16 September 2009 21:06 |
|
Alex will be appearing on This Morning on ITV1 on Thursday 17th September (we're not sure exactly when, but the programme runs from 10:30-12:30). He will be discussing his new book - A Passion for Living - with Phillip and Holly, and talking about the forthcoming follow-up documentary to A Boy Called Alex, that will be airing on Channel 4 in October.

Saturday, 12 September 2009 05:00 |
|
The Daily Mail will serialise Alex's new book A Passion for Living today, ahead of its publication on 17 September.
Interviews will also appear in The Guardian, The Daily Telegraph and The Sunday Times Magazine's Relative Values feature. More interviews will follow.
